  • 美国弗州发生校园枪击致两伤 FBI展开恐袭调查 | 联合早报


    发布/2026年3月13日 07:49

    位于美国弗吉尼亚州诺福克的奥尔德多米宁大学3月12日发生枪击事件,大批调查人员到场调查。 (路透社)

    美国弗吉尼亚州的奥尔德多米宁大学12日发生枪击事件,造成两人受伤,枪手已毙命。联邦调查局对这起枪击事件展开恐怖主义调查。

    路透社报道,位于弗州诺福克(Norfolk)的奥尔德多米宁大学(Old Dominion University)发布的警报信息显示,星期四(3月12日)上午,一名持枪者在校园一处建筑物内开火,造成两人受伤。警方及紧急救援队立即响应,枪手在在开枪后不久便制服。

    联邦调查局(FBI)指枪手被一群预备役军官训练团(ROTC)学员制服后死亡。FBI特工埃文斯在新闻发布会说,枪手不是被开枪打死。据美国有线电视新闻网(CNN)报道,枪手走进一间教室,询问是不是ROTC课程后就开枪。

    FBI局长帕特尔早前在社媒平台贴文说,FBI联合反恐特遣部队已全面介入,与地方当局紧密合作,并提供一切必要资源。

    FBI调查人员指枪手2016年承认向恐怖分子提供物质支持的联邦指控后被判入狱,2024年出狱。

    根据一些美国媒体报道,警方已确认枪手身份为贾洛(Mohamed Bailor Jalloh),曾是弗州国民警卫队员。2016年因试图向恐怖组织“伊斯兰国”提供支持而被定罪。

    警报说,目前校园已不存在威胁,但事发地及周边仍为限制区域,救援人员仍在现场工作。奥尔德多米宁大学主校区停课一天。

    枪支暴力在美国屡见不鲜。据美国“枪支暴力档案”网站数据,截至3月12日,美国今年已有超过2300人因枪支暴力死亡,其中包括182名未成年人。

    U.S. military plane crashes in Iraq as status of crew is unknown, officials said

    March 12, 2026 / 6:56 PM EDT / CBS News

    Washington — An American military aerial refueling tanker that was involved in the U.S. military operation in Iran crashed in Western Iraq on Thursday,according to multiple U.S. officials who spoke to CBS News.

    Recovery efforts are underway in the area where a Boeing KC-135 Stratotanker crashed. The status of the crew is unknown at this time. A second Stratotanker was damaged but landed safely.

    The first plane went down near Turaibil, which is along the Iraqi-Jordanian border, an Iraqi intelligence source told CBS News.

    According to flight tracking service FlightRadar24, a KC-135 tanker declared an emergency before landing in Tel Aviv Thursday evening.

    U.S. Central Command released a statement Thursday afternoon saying both aircraft were involved in the same incident, and it was not caused by hostile fire or friendly fire.

    This marks the fourth publicly acknowledged aircraft to crash as a part of Operation Epic Fury. Last Monday, the U.S. military also confirmed that three F-15E Strike Eagles were downed in a friendly-fire incident involving Kuwait, but all 6 crew members safely ejected.

    Each branch of service has their own terminology for launching recovery missions of a downed aircraft but generally they’re called Tactical Recovery of Aircraft and Personnel, or TRAP, missions. These types of missions rapidly deploy after an aircraft crash and can be dangerous, as U.S. forces race to secure the crash site before enemy forces can. The goal is to retrieve pilots or crew members — who may be injured or deceased — and retrieve or destroy sensitive equipment that remains intact.

    U.S. fired at Iranian vessel that approached aircraft carrier, officials say

    March 12, 2026 / 6:58 PM EDT / CBS News

    Washington — An Iranian vessel sailed too close to the USS Abraham Lincoln aircraft carrier, and the U.S. fired at the vessel, according to two U.S. officials briefed on the matter who spoke to CBS News under condition of anonymity because they were not authorized to speak publicly.

    The officials said a U.S. Navy vessel attempted to fire on the Iranian vessel using its 5-inch, 54-caliber Marck-45 gun, a fully automated naval cannon that is mounted to the forward deck of Navy destroyers and cruisers and has served as the fleet’s standard deck gun since the early 1970s.

    While it’s not known which naval vessel fired on the Iranian ship, the officials said it missed multiple times.

    The status of the Iranian ship and its crew is not known. The incident occurred earlier this week.

    The USS Spruance and the USS Michael Murphy, both destroyers, are embarked with the Abraham Lincoln, which is operating in the Arabian Sea in support of U.S. military actions against Iran. However, six other guided-missile destroyers were operating in the Arabian Sea as of last week.

    A helicopter equipped with Hellfire missiles was launched and struck the Iranian vessel with two of the missiles.

    It’s unclear what type of helicopter was used, but Navy Seahawk helicopters and Marine Corps Viper attack helicopters both have the ability to carry Hellfire missiles. However, MH-60R Seahawks have a multi-mission role which include both anti-submarine warfare and anti-surface warfare.

    CBS News contacted U.S. Central Command, the primary unit overseeing U.S. military operations against Iran. A defense official said: “We have nothing for you on this.”

    The USS Abraham Lincoln is one of two American aircraft carriers deployed to the Middle East. The Lincoln carrier strike group arrived in the region in late January, part of what President Trump described as an “armada.”

    In early February, an Iranian Shahed-139 drone “aggressively” approached the aircraft carrier and “unnecessarily maneuvered” toward it, a U.S. Central Command spokesperson said at the time. The drone was shot down by an American fighter jet, a tense moment between the U.S. and Iran weeks before the war between the two countries began.

    Since the start of the U.S.’s war with Iran, American forces have damaged or destroyed over 90 Iranian vessels, according to Central Command.

    Lawsuit alleges David Protein understates calories and fat content of its bars

    By Mary Cunningham
    Mary Cunningham Reporter, MoneyWatch
    Mary Cunningham is a reporter for CBS MoneyWatch. She previously worked at “60 Minutes,” CBSNews.com and CBS News 24/7 as part of the CBS News Associate Program.

    Read Full Bio
    Mary Cunningham
    March 12, 2026 / 12:35 PM EDT / CBS News

    A recent class-action lawsuit alleges that David Protein misrepresented the calorie and fat contents in its popular protein bars, a challenge for a company known for catering to health-conscious customers.

    In the complaint, filed Jan. 23 in the U.S. District Court for the Southern District of New York, three individuals who had bought David bars claim they contain “way more” calories and fat than the labels state. Independent and third-party testing, using a method known as the Atwater factors, determined that the number of calories exceeded the amount listed on the label by as much as 83%, the lawsuit claims.

    Fat content


    The plaintiffs also allege that David Protein underestimated the fat content of its bars, with testing revealing that the fat content exceeds the label’s stated amount by as much as 400%.

    David Protein’s website and product labels say the bars contain 150 calories, 28 grams of protein and 0 grams of sugar.

    The lawsuit cites Food and Drug Administration guidelines, which dictate that a product is misbranded if the “nutrient content of the composite is greater than 20% in excess of the value for that nutrient declared on the label.”

    “No one is getting Regina Georged”


    The lawsuit lists Linus Technologies as the main defendant, a nutrition-focused company founded by entrepreneur Peter Rahal in 2023, according to market-intelligence platform Tracxn. Linus Technologies operates its business under the brand name David Protein.

    Linus Technologies and David Protein did not immediately respond to a request for comment. On Wednesday, the company posted a statement on Instagram that read, “No one is getting Regina Georged,” a reference to the movie “Mean Girls” in which the protagonist Cady Heron dupes bully Regina George into eating a protein bar that causes weight gain.

    After the lawsuit was filed in January, Rahal told Vanity Fair that the company “stands behind the accuracy of our product labeling” and that it plans to “defend this claim vigorously.”

    The David bar came to market in 2024. The name is a nod to Michelangelo’s 16th-century masterpiece, according to Forbes.

    The bars come in a variety of flavors, such as chocolate chip cookie and fudge brownie, and retail for $39 for a pack of 12, or $3.25 a bar.

    Schumer swings at Hegseth over king crab meals for the troops, but Biden-era receipts show similar tab

    Senate Democrat ignores Biden Pentagon chief’s $79B spending spree that included $103M on meat and seafood

    By Ashley Oliver
    Fox News
    Published March 12, 2026 3:23pm EDT

    Senate Minority Leader Chuck Schumer, D-N.Y., is facing backlash for criticizing Secretary of War Pete Hegseth for the Pentagon’s spending on luxury items, including food for the miliary, despite similar expenses under former Biden administration Pentagon chief Lloyd Austin.

    The top Senate Democrat said Hegseth’s spending in the final month of fiscal year 2025, $93.4 billion, which included millions of dollars on steak, seafood and furniture, could have instead been used to extend the Affordable Care Act.

    Social media users panned Schumer online for the remarks, accusing him of cherry-picking a politically convenient area to care about spending, lambasting him for not supporting feeding high-quality meals to military members and citing similar defense spending during the Biden era.

    “Hegseth spent $93 billion in one month – roughly the cost of extending the ACA tax credits for THREE YEARS,” Schumer wrote. “But instead of lowering American’s healthcare costs, Hegseth used millions of taxpayer dollars on fruit baskets, Herman Miller recliners, ice cream machines, Alaskan King Crabs, and a Steinway & Sons grand piano.

    “A true grifter in every sense of the word.”

    During the Biden administration, Austin’s spending nearly mirrored Hegseth’s. Food expenses across administrations went toward feeding members of the military, according to the nonprofit Open the Books, which conducted the spending analyses.

    There is no record of Schumer scrutinizing Austin’s spending. Fox News Digital reached out to the senator’s office for comment on the matter.

    Defense spending is historically modest compared to past decades, representing a small fraction of the United States’ gross domestic product at 3.7%. Its share of the GDP has decreased significantly since the 1950s, according to an analysis by the Federal Reserve Bank of St. Louis.

    Schumer’s grievance also comes as he leads Senate Democrats’ resistance to funding the Department of Homeland Security, which has been shut down for about a month. Democrats have demanded changes to the department’s deportation policies, which are nonstarters for Republicans. Essential DHS components, like Immigration and Customs Enforcement, remain operational at this stage, but some agencies, like the Transportation Security Administration, are facing pains as workers go unpaid.

    Critics slammed Schumer over the comment on social media.

    Fox News analyst Guy Benson called Schumer “the leader of the ‘Learing Center’ fraud party,” in reference to a viral video about welfare fraud scandals in Minnesota, saying Schumer “finally [discovered] one spending line item he’s willing to cut.”

    Rep. Pat Fallon, R-Texas, said Schumer “thinks it’s bad that U.S. troops get to eat steak & lobster during deployment” and that the Affordable Care Act is a “failed” plan that makes healthcare more expensive.

    “Remember that Democrats would have you eating MREs,” another commenter posted, referring to military-issued “Meals Ready to Eat.”

    “Chuck Schumer hates the troops,” Republican communicator Steve Guest wrote.

    A commentary writer for the conservative Washington Examiner said, “You said nothing in 2024.”

    Another social media user told Schumer he “should’ve done the 30 seconds of research to find Lloyd Austin’s September 2024 expenditures before posting. Missed your outrage back then.”

    Hegseth’s spending in September 2025 was the highest the Pentagon has seen on grants and contracts since September 2008. Austin, however, held the record before that, spending $79.1 billion in September 2024.

    The last month of the fiscal year has long been notorious for spending that appears lavish as agencies face pressure to “use it or lose it” so that they can justify keeping their budget for the next year. Contract and grant payment schedules also include September due dates, which can contribute to the spending uptick.

    In 2024 under Austin, according to an audit by Open the Books, “the military spent $103.7 million on meat, fish and poultry in September, partially because it ordered raw lobster tail 147 times for $6.1 million. It also dropped $16.6 million on ribeye steak, $6.4 million on salmon and $407,000 on Alaskan king crab.”

    Similar to Austin, Hegseth spent $6.9 million on lobster tail, Open the Books found. Austin spent about $1.5 million more than Hegseth on ribeye steaks. Hegseth more than quadrupled Austin’s spending on Alaskan king crab, while Austin’s spending on salmon was roughly six times that of Hegseth’s. The food went toward feeding military personnel, the nonprofit noted.

    The Biden and Trump administration’s Pentagon expenses saw parallels for other line items, too. Hegseth’s $5.3 million on Apple products is comparable to Austin’s $5.1 million. Both spent more than $1 million on musical instruments. Hegseth tripled Austin’s spending on footrests at about $111,000, according to the data.

    FBI alert on possible Iran retaliation based on unverified tip, White House says

    March 12, 2026 4:46 PM UTC / Reuters

    节点运行失败

    A general view of the Federal Bureau of Investigation (FBI) building in Washington, D.C., U.S., November 28, 2025. REUTERS/Nathan Howard

    WASHINGTON, March 12 (Reuters) – An FBI alert to law enforcement agencies last month warning of the possibility that Tehran ​might try to retaliate for any U.S. strikes ‌on Iran by launching drone attacks in California was based on a single unverified tip, White House press secretary Karoline Leavitt said ​on Thursday, adding that there has never been such ​a threat to the U.S. from Iran.

    The confidential alert, ⁠issued by the FBI through the multi-agency Los Angeles Joint ​Regional Intelligence Center, surfaced publicly on Wednesday as the war ​that began on February 28 with massive U.S. and Israeli bombardments of Iran stretched on.

    The alert cited FBI information that, as of early ​February, Iran “allegedly aspired to conduct a surprise attack using ​unmanned aerial vehicles” launched from a sea vessel against targets in California “in ‌the ⁠event that the U.S. conducted strikes against Iran.”

    Leavitt in a post on X on Thursday said that the alert was based on one email sent to local law enforcement ​in California containing ​a single, ⁠unverified tip.

    “TO BE CLEAR: No such threat from Iran to our homeland exists, and it ​never did,” Leavitt wrote.

    ABC News first broke ​news of ⁠the FBI security bulletin.

    U.S. President Donald Trump has shrugged off the notion of Iran-backed attacks on the U.S. homeland.

    Advertisement · Scroll to continue

    Asked on ⁠Wednesday ​if he was worried that Iran ​may ramp up its retaliation to include strikes on U.S. soil, Trump told ​reporters, “No, I’m not.”

    Trump weighs Jones Act waiver amid rising fuel prices, White House says

    Updated on: March 12, 2026 / 2:07 PM EDT / CBS News

    The Trump administration is prepared to waive the Jones Act to loosen shipping rules as the Iran war continues, the White House said Thursday.

    The 100-year-old statute requires goods shipped between U.S. ports to be carried on ships that are U.S.-built, U.S.-flagged and U.S.-crewed, and it limits the number of tankers domestic shippers can use.

    “In the interest of national defense, the White House is considering waiving the Jones Act for a limited period of time to ensure vital energy products and agricultural necessities are flowing freely to U.S. ports,” White House spokeswoman Karoline Leavitt said in a statement to CBS News. “This action has not been finalized.”

    Waiving the rule would allow foreign ships to move fuel between U.S. ports, helping to ease supply disruptions and potentially lower energy prices, according to experts.

    Oil and gas prices have surged since the U.S. and Israel attacked Iran on February 28, raising costs for motorists and creating inflationary pressures.

    Brent crude, which hovered around $60 in early January, rose 8% on Thursday and briefly topped $100, according to FactSet. West Texas Intermediate, the U.S. benchmark, jumped nearly 9% to $95.02 a barrel.

    Energy costs are flaring even after the Trump administration and the International Energy Agency said on Wednesday that member countries in the organization would inject a total of 400 million barrels into global energy markets to shore up oil supply.

    Gas prices, which are influenced by the cost of oil, taxes and other seasonal factors, also swung higher on Thursday, hitting $3.60 a gallon, according to AAA. That’s up about 60 cents since before the war started.

    A massive bipartisan swell advanced a Trump-backed affordable housing package out of the Senate on Thursday, but its fate in the House is up in the air.

    The bill, renamed the 21st Century ROAD to Housing Act to incorporate a previous Senate housing bill that stalled last year, easily sailed through the upper chamber, given that many lawmakers support the wide-ranging slate of measures designed to increase the supply of affordable housing.

    In its original form, the legislation was primarily intended to help first-time homebuyers and lower-income Americans enter the housing market or gain access to more affordable housing options.

    The Senate tweaked the legislation, adding a ban on institutional investors sought by President Donald Trump, who earlier this year signed an executive order barring the practice. During his State of the Union address last month, Trump urged Congress to codify the ban and said, “We want homes for people, not for corporations.”

    That provision gave some heartburn, notably to Sen. Brian Schatz, D-Hawaii, and several industry groups, who warned that the way it was designed — forcing owners of 350 or more units to sell after seven years — would kneecap the build-to-rent market and harm the supply of rentals throughout the country.

    That was not enough to slow the bill down in the Senate, but Trump’s declaration that he wouldn’t sign any bills unless the Senate passed voter ID legislation, along with House Republicans grumbling over changes to the bill, could spell trouble ahead.

    Rep. Mike Flood, R-Neb., co-lead of the House’s version of the bill, told Fox News Digital, “It seems to me that there are outstanding concerns with the Senate’s housing bill as currently drafted.”

    He echoed Schatz’s concern about the build-to-rent supply consequences and added that the bill was “intended to cut costs, but the Senate removed important bipartisan House provisions that would have slashed barriers to building more homes.”

    “Their process is still ongoing, and I am holding out hope for some fixes, but time runs short,” Flood said. “Given the bill’s current state, I think a conference may be the most viable path forward.”

    Senate Majority Leader John Thune, R-S.D., said he believes that once the bill makes it through the Senate, “the White House will be wanting to work with our House counterparts to try and get it passed over there and get it on the President’s desk.”

    “We know we’ve added some things to the bill here in the Senate that were designed to make it more palatable to the House. I know there are other issues they would like to address in it, some of the banking issues too, but I think this is, by and large, a housing bill.”

    “So, we think we have really put together a strong bill,” Thune continued. “It’s something that hasn’t been done in over a decade.”

    It’s a product of negotiations between Sen. Tim Scott, R-S.C., the chair of the Senate Banking, Housing and Urban Affairs Committee, and Sen. Elizabeth Warren, D-Mass., its top Democrat.

    The pair argued that the changes made should make the legislation more palatable to their House counterparts.

    “The package includes the vast majority of the Senate’s unanimously supported ROAD to Housing Act, incorporates bipartisan ideas from the House, and takes a good first step to rein in corporate landlords that are squeezing families out of homeownership,” Warren said earlier this month. “Congress should pass this package and continue working on further legislation to combat our nation’s housing crisis.”
